My take on Fire-Flingers and Small Construct.

Miniature/kit name: Dwarf War Automatons and Controller (02-041)
Manufacturer: Ral Partha Europe
Material: metal
Notes: The kit contains 5 identical automaton figures and one dwarf controller figure. I've converted 4 automatons by cutting their left hands and putting scratch built "fire throwers" (made of polystyrene rods and profiles; supposed to be simple, quick, and easy to replicate conversion). The 5th automaton remained unchanged (see below). The dwarf feed the vast "to be sometime done" collection.






Miniature/kit name: Dwarf War Automatons and Controller (02-041)
Manufacturer: Ral Partha Europe
Material: metal
Notes: The original automaton model.
